1 Feb, 2026Company overview and business model
Focuses on digital IT services with a people-centric, multidisciplinary approach to engineering and product development.
Emphasizes 'Ideation to Production'—guiding clients from concept through to production-ready systems, often bypassing traditional RFP processes.
Delivers services from nearshore locations in Central Europe, Latin America, Asia Pacific, and a small percentage on-site with clients.
Recent acquisition of GalaxE increased headcount to over 12,000 and expanded capabilities.
Industry trends and strategic positioning
Industry is shifting from digital transformation to AI transformation, requiring deeper integration with enterprise core systems.
AI transformation demands access to core data and processes, not just peripheral digital solutions.
Company’s Chronos and GalaxE’s automation tools provide a strong foundation for enterprise modernization.
Market analysts project higher growth rates for AI transformation than previous digital transformation cycles.
Financial performance and headwinds
Historically achieved 20–25% organic growth, with a total CAGR of 28.9% including M&A.
Recently experienced revenue decline due to extended client decision cycles and project delays.
Profitability impacted by lower utilization and restructuring costs; margin management measures implemented.
Diversification efforts include reducing reliance on top clients and expanding into healthcare and North America via GalaxE.
